The Math of the Welcome Package
The welcome package looks huge, but don’t get distracted by the big numbers. You get 300% on your first deposit, 100% on your second, and 75% on your third. That totals €4,000 plus 400 free spins. Here is the problem: high turnover requirements apply to all of these. If you deposit €1,000 to max the first bonus, you are playing with €4,000. Assuming a standard wagering requirement, you will need to bet thousands of euros just to open the cash for withdrawal.
I played Book of Ra Magic to keep my volatility managed. You have to watch the contribution weights. Since every game—from slots to live roulette—counts, the casino is banking on you losing your edge in the live section. Stick to high RTP slots if you want a chance at survival. My bankroll dipped fast. The math is simple: 40x wagering on a €1,000 bonus means €40,000 in turnover. At a 96% RTP, your expected loss is €1,600. You are paying for the privilege of gambling with their money.

VIP Tiers and Rakeback Reality
Bananzia uses a point system to keep you grinding. You get 1 Wager Point (WP) for every €5 bet and 1 Deposit Point (DP) for every €10 deposited. The Bronze tier is a joke. You need 20 WP for 10 free spins. That is €100 in wagers for 10 spins that might not even pay out €2. You aren’t getting value here; you are getting a distraction.
The Gold tier is where it gets interesting, but the requirements are steep. You need 11,000 WP and 500 DP just for Level 1. That is €55,000 in wagers and €5,000 in deposits. If you are a high roller, the 4% weekly rakeback is okay. For everyone else, the math doesn’t add up. You spend more than you get back in rewards. Never treat the VIP program as a source of profit.
Payments and Crypto Efficiency
One pro is the payment speed. I tested deposits and withdrawals with Bitcoin (BTC) and Tether (USDT). The cashier is commission-free and processed everything instantly. That is a rare win in this industry. You can also use Visa, MasterCard, or Revolut if you prefer fiat. The crypto integration is clean. It makes moving funds in and out of the platform easy. Just remember, instant withdrawals do not change the fact that you lost the bonus wagering battle.
The Sportsbook Trap
I looked at the sportsbook section for a change of pace. They have everything from football to DOTA 2 and ice hockey. The event builder and live statistics are decent. You can use your bonus funds here, but I suggest you avoid it. Wagering requirements for sports bonuses are almost always designed to force you into betting on low-probability outcomes. If you want to clear a bonus, stick to a specific slot strategy and ignore the thrill of live betting.
